Jeremy Clarkson took a bike ride much to the surprise of Kaleb Cooper.
The former Top Gear presenter took to his Instagram account and recorded himself on a bike ride, despite spending years in the spotlight bemoaning cyclists on the road.
"I have been on a bicycle," he captioned the video, in view of his 6.7 million followers, as the clip showed his handlebars and tires on the concrete.
His pal and colleague Kaleb Cooper couldn't resist poking fun at Jeremy for opting to get on a bike as opposed to driving his cars.
He quipped: "Did your car break down?" and the comment has now received over 1,400 likes.
Kaleb wasn't the only one who took aim at Jeremy's choice of transportation, as Grand Tour boss Andy Wilman commented: "Well not brilliantly by the look of things."
Other social media users echoed their sarcasm, as one wrote: "I thought bicycles were children’s toys."
Another wrote: "Something's wrong, jezza on a bike."
A third remarked: "Jezza provides video evidence of him riding a bicycle for the first time in history."

Jeremy's post comes in the midst of filming for the third season of his hit Amazon Prime Video series, Clarkson's Farm.
Earlier this year, the car-enthusiast confirmed to a fan account on Instagram that filming wouldn't be wrapped until October time.
With the post-production process to follow, may have to wait until 2024 for new episodes.
